Rapid Differential Detection of H1 and H3 Subtype Swine Influenza Viruses by a TaqMan-MGB Based Duplex One-Step Real Time RT-PCR Assay

<title>Abstract</title> <p>Swine influenza is not only an economically important respiratory disease in swine, but also constantly poses a threat to human health.
